Floyd Patterson Obituary

Published by Legacy Remembers on Mar. 17, 2003.
WASHINGTON, D.C. - Floyd T. Patterson Jr., 53, worker-leader of Washington, D.C., water and sewage system, died Wednesday, March 12, 2003. Arrangements by J. Leroy Charity Funeral Home, Charles City.
